Renault is soon going to present its new concept SUV Renault Bridger to the world. The world premiere of this SUV is going to happen on March 10, 2026. Before the launch, the company has released a small teaser, which gives a glimpse of its design. At first glance this SUV appears very strong and with a boxy look. Its design has a glimpse of Land Rover Defender, which makes it even more special. Let’s take a look at its features.
Strong style will be seen in design and look
The digital rendering of Renault Bridger is very similar to the teaser and from this one can get an idea of its overall look. The design of this SUV is straight and boxy, making it look like a strong off-road vehicle. Thick black cladding has been provided all around the vehicle, which gives it a more rough look. Apart from this, it also has black pillars, square wheel arches, side steps and black roof rails. At the rear, a spare tire is fitted on the tailgate, which is commonly seen in off-road SUVs. Apart from this, it also has specially designed tail lamps and ‘Bridger Concept’ badging.
Engine and Features
According to media reports, the upcoming Renault Bridger can be given the same engine which is found in Renault Kiger. Kiger has a 1.0 liter turbo petrol engine, which gives approximately 100 bhp power. This engine comes with both manual and automatic gearbox options. There is also discussion that this SUV can be offered with both front wheel drive and four wheel drive options. If this happens, then it can give tough competition to off-road SUVs like Maruti Jimny and Mahindra Thar 3-door.
Launch and expected price
The special thing is that Renault Bridger will be designed and developed in India only. Its production can be done in Renault’s Chennai manufacturing unit. According to reports, this SUV can be launched in the Indian market by 2027. Talking about the price, the price of its entry level model can be around Rs 10 lakh.
